Thank you for sending your enquiry! One of our team members will contact you shortly.
Thank you for sending your booking! One of our team members will contact you shortly.
Course Outline
Foundations and Architecture
- Introduction to Scylla: Overview of its history, use cases, and performance advantages over Cassandra.
- Architecture Deep Dive: Exploration of sharding, partitioning, and the distributed nature of the database.
- Data Model: Understanding clustering keys, partitions, and data types.
- CQL Basics: Introduction to the Cassandra Query Language and navigating the CQL shell.
Cluster Setup and Administration
- Installation: Installing Scylla across various operating systems.
- Cluster Configuration: Managing seeding, replication strategies, and node discovery.
- Working with CQL: Executing advanced queries, designing schemas, and implementing indexing.
- Scylla Tools: Introduction to built-in utilities such as nodetool and sstableloader.
- Database Administration: Managing users, permissions, and data lifecycle.
Monitoring, Troubleshooting & Best Practices
- Monitoring: Setting up metrics and visualizing cluster health.
- Troubleshooting: Identifying bottlenecks, latency issues, and node failures.
- Performance Tuning: Adhering to configuration best practices.
- Final Review: Summary and conclusion.
Requirements
- A foundational understanding of NoSQL databases
- Familiarity with Linux environments and command-line operations
21 Hours
Testimonials (3)
Practical knowledge over theory
Szymon - Agora SA
Course - Scylla Database
Trainer with huge knowledge and experience in the subject.
Michal - Agora SA
Course - Scylla Database
Intresting presentation and excercises